Job description

Agency is expanding its Network Operations Center (NOC) capabilities to support enterprise modernization initiatives across network and identity services. This role is instrumental in advancing SD-WAN, Public Key Infrastructure (PKI), Identity-Based Networking Services (IBNS), and secure authentication enhancements across the agency. Under the guidance of the NOC Manager, the Network Administrator will deploy, support, troubleshoot, and maintain critical enterprise network and identity infrastructure. The position requires close collaboration with Network, Security, Server Hosting, and non-IT teams, while adhering to Agency change management, documentation, and security standards., * Support enterprise initiatives involving SD-WAN, PKI lifecycle management, and certificate-based authentication

  • Monitor, diagnose, and remediate issues across network and identity services
  • Provide network and secure connectivity support for Windows systems and Apple mobile devices
  • Install, configure, upgrade, and maintain switches, wireless access points, and authentication platforms
  • Perform firmware, software, security, and feature upgrades across infrastructure
  • Execute network deployments, installations, racking equipment, and on-site upgrades (ability to lift 40 lbs. and work on ladders required)
  • Serve as primary escalation resource for network, connectivity, and authentication issues
  • Maintain detailed network diagrams, documentation, and design artifacts
  • Work within the Agency trouble ticket system to resolve issues efficiently
  • Coordinate testing, validation, and rollout of new network and identity solutions
  • Follow State and Agency IT security standards, policies, and documentation practices
  • Provide clear and regular updates to project managers and stakeholders
  • Assist cross-functional IT teams with infrastructure tasks and projects as needed
